LV Recruitment has partnered with an aspirational academic establishment based in the heart of Oxford and is recruiting for a part-time (28 hours per week) permanent Payroll & Finance Assistant to join their small and close-knit finance department. The work environment is friendly and positive with an excellent working culture.

As Payroll & Finance Assistant, you will work closely with the College Accountant, Finance Manager, HR, and other departments in College. Managing all aspects of the College’s payroll, including pensions and HMRC processing.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for the monthly payrolls and RTI submissions from start to finish, including SSP, SPP, SMP, PAYE and National Insurance contributions
  • Reconcile bank accounts & donations
  • Working closely with HR to ensure that all personnel changes (starters and leavers, contractual changes, sick pay, annual leave etc) are processed accurately at each month end
  • Assist with other finance tasks as required by the College Accountant & Finance Manager
  • Preparation of all statutory HMRC reports, including year-end reports and returns

Experience

  • Recent experience working in a similar role;
  • Working knowledge of payroll and finance systems
  • Part-qualified, or qualified by experience, AAT or equivalent
  • High levels of accuracy and attention to detail;
  • Team player with experience of working as part of a busy team
  • Able to work to tight deadlines and under pressure, when necessary.

Excellent benefits

  • Enhanced contributory pension scheme: USS.
  • 38 days holiday per year, including public holidays
  • Free meals are provided when on duty
  • Employee Assistance Programme
  • Private medical and dental Scheme (the College participates in a private medical and dental insurance scheme which enables staff to take advantage of group subscription rates)
  • Discounted travel on buses and trains through an interest-free season ticket loan; a Cycle to Work scheme and eye tests

The current salary range is £32,332- £38,205 Full time equivalent. The role is 28 hours per week, likely spread over three days and is based on site. We would love someone to join as soon as possible to be able to have a handover with the current member of staff.

Due to location there is no parking so please ensure you can commute to the High Street in Oxford before applying. The closing date is the 17th of October but please reach out directly to Lianne Rush ahead of time if interested.
